The IonoFoldS project aims to develop cost-effective wound healing materials using ionic liquids and biopolymers. By employing a scalable microfluidic device, it seeks to create materials that promote tissue regeneration and enhance wound healing.
We strongly believe in economic yet effective healthcare options.
The wound dressing materials in this regard require significant research.
Herein we aim to develop economic yet effective wound healing and tissue regeneration material.
The proposed IonoFoldS will consist of ionic liquids and biopolymers made using a microfluidic device.
The proposed microfluidic device will be scalable and hence will allow bulk industrial production.
